REVIEW: https://review.gluster.org/20470 (cluster/afr: Prevent execution of code after call_count decrementing) posted (#1) for review on master by Pranith Kumar Karampuri COMMIT: https://review.gluster.org/20470 committed in master by "Pranith Kumar Karampuri" <pkarampu> with a commit message- cluster/afr: Prevent execution of code after call_count decrementing Problem: When call_count is decremented by one thread, another thread can go ahead with the operation leading to undefined behavior for the thread executing statements after decrementing call count. Fix: Do the operations necessary before decrementing call count. fixes bz#1598663 Change-Id: Icc90cd92ac16e5fbdfe534d9f0a61312943393fe Signed-off-by: Pranith Kumar K <pkarampu> This bug is getting closed because a release has been made available that should address the reported issue.
